Fulbright Scholar-in-Residence Program

The Fulbright Scholar-in-Residence (S-I-R) Program is a unique Fulbright Scholar Program initiative that is specifically driven by the goals of U.S. institutions of higher education to enhance internationalization efforts on their campuses. Through the S-I-R Program, institutions host a scholar from outside of the United States for a semester or full academic year to teach courses, assist in curriculum development, guest lecture, develop study abroad/exchange partnerships and engage with the campus and the local community.​

​ABOUT THE CENTRE
Canon Law centre was established in 2019 at Ilia State University to promote the scholarly popularization of the science of canon law in Georgia. The activities of the centre embrace the study of some theological and legal aspects of both Eastern and Western canon law traditions, as well as issues of church-state relations.

Fulbright Scholar-in-Residence Program
​

The Fulbright Scholar-in-Residence (S-I-R) Program assists U.S. higher education institutions in expanding programs of academic exchange, by supporting non-U.S. scholars through grants for teaching at institutions that might not have a strong international component and/or serve minority audiences. Both the U.S. institution and the scholar grantee benefit from this experience. Andrew Hill was the "Principal Contact for Academic Arrangements for the Fulbright Scholar-in-Residence," which means that he headed the large team that wrote the grant and coordinated the stay of our scholars.

In 2016, St. Philip's College hosted Richard and Yvonne Naylor from the Corrymeela Peace and Reconciliation Centre in Ballycastle, Northern Ireland.

In 2019, St. Philip's College hosted Derick and Dot Wilson also from the Corrymeela Peace and Reconciliation Centre in Ballycastle, Northern Ireland.

For 2023, St. Philip's College will welcome Prof. Vladimer Narsia, the Head of the Canon Law Centre at Ilia State University in Tbilisi, Georgia.
